Why Modern Key Fobs Require Programming
Modern vehicles make use of an Immobilizer System to prevent theft. Inside a key fob is a little transponder chip that interacts with the car's Engine Control Unit (ECU). When the key is placed or the "Start" button is pressed, the car sends out an ask for a special digital code. If the code supplied by the fob matches the code stored in the ECU, the engine begins.
Programming is the procedure of "mentor" the car's computer to acknowledge a particular chip. Without this synchronization, the fob may unlock the doors manually, but the lorry will stay stationary. This added layer of security makes sure that even if a burglar physical copies a key blade, they can not drive the automobile away without the encrypted digital handshake.
Where to Find Key Fob Programming Services
When a driver requires a brand-new fob or a reprogramming service, they generally have three main avenues to explore. Each has its own set of advantages and disadvantages.
1. Licensed Dealerships
The most common destination for key programming is the regional car dealership of the automobile's manufacturer. Dealerships have direct access to the automobile's specific proprietary software application and can ensure that the fob utilized is an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M) part.
2. Specialized Automotive Locksmiths
Mobile locksmith professionals have actually become the preferred choice for numerous motorists. These professionals carry mobile diagnostic tools and can set secrets for a variety of makes and designs at the client's location.
3. Big Scale Hardware and Retail Chains
Some national hardware chains now offer streamlined Auto Key Programming cloning services. While they can not carry out complicated programming for sophisticated "distance" secrets (push-to-start), they can typically duplicate basic transponder secrets for older designs.

While various lorries need various procedures, the general procedure of programming a key fob generally follows one of 2 courses:
On-Board Programming (DIY)
Some older domestic automobiles (particularly Ford, GM, and Chrysler models from the early 2000s) enable "On-Board Programming." This involves a specific sequence of actions-- such as turning the ignition on and off 5 times, opening the chauffeur's door, and pushing the lock button. If a car supports this, owners can often purchase a fob online and program it themselves. Nevertheless, most vehicles produced after 2010 have actually disabled this function for security reasons.
OBD-II Port Programming
Most modern-day vehicles require an expert tool to be plugged into the OBD-II (On-Board Diagnostics) port, usually found under the control panel. The specialist uses a tablet-like gadget to access the Car Key Cutting And Programming's security system, clear old keys (if they were lost or taken), and set the brand-new fob to the system.

In some cases, a key fob appears to need programming when the issue is really mechanical or electrical. Before spending cash on a new fob, think about these typical problems:
Battery Depletion: A dead CR2032 or similar coin-cell battery is the most typical offender. Replacing the battery is low-cost and frequently brings back functionality immediately.Worn Buttons: The rubber or plastic contact points inside the fob can use down, preventing the signal from being sent even if the battery is excellent.Signal Interference: Large metal items or high-frequency electronic devices nearby can periodically disrupt the fob-to-vehicle communication.Harmed Transponder: If the key was dropped or exposed to water, the internal chip might be physically harmed, needing a full replacement rather than just a battery swap.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
Can I program a car key fob myself?It depends upon the automobile. A lot of contemporary vehicles (post-2010) require specific diagnostic devices. Nevertheless, some older designs allow manual programming sequences. Constantly examine the owner's handbook before hiring a professional.
The length of time does the programming process take?For the most part, an expert can finish the programming in 15 to 30 minutes. If the professional requires to cut a high-security "laser-cut" blade too, the process may take about 45 minutes.
If I buy a low-cost fob online, will a locksmith program it?Many locksmith professionals and dealers are hesitant to program "customer-provided" fobs. Aftermarket fobs from online marketplaces typically have high failure rates or inaccurate chips. If the programming stops working, the customer is typically still charged for the labor, which triggers conflicts. It is generally much better to buy the hardware straight from the company.
What happens if I lose all my keys?If all secrets are lost, the process is more complicated and expensive. The technician will have to utilize the VIN to pull a key code, cut a brand-new blade from scratch, and then perform a "locksmith professional origination" to reset the Car Key Programming For All Makes And Models's security memory.
Can a key fob be reprogrammed to a various car?The majority of contemporary smart secrets are "locked" to a lorry when set and can not be recycled on a different car. Some basic transponder secrets can be wiped and reused, however it is seldom affordable.
